Warning Signs You Need a Water Damage Inspection in Jackson, TN

Ignoring warning signs can lead to costly repairs and insurance claims issues. It’s essential to be aware of these common signs and take action quickly. Our team is here to help you identify and address any water damage issues before they become major problems.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Don’t ignore musty smells that linger in your home or business. These odors can be a sign of hidden water damage, which can lead to costly repairs and health risks. Our team will work with you to identify the source of the odor and provide a solution to remove it.

Warped or Discolored Flooring

Warped or discolored flooring can be a sign of water damage. Don’t ignore these warning signs, our team will assess your property and provide a solution to repair or replace the affected areas.

Water Stains on the Ceiling

Water stains on the ceiling can be a sign of a roof leak or hidden water damage. Our team will inspect your roof and provide a solution to repair or replace the affected areas.

Unusual Sounds or Leaks

Unusual sounds or leaks can be a sign of hidden water damage. Don’t ignore these warning signs, our team will assess your property and provide a solution to repair or replace the affected areas.

Water Damage Inspection v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
You notice a small leak in the bathroom Yes No You can likely fix the leak yourself with a wrench and some basic plumbing knowledge.
You suspect hidden water damage in the walls No Yes You need specialized equipment and expertise to detect and document hidden water damage.
You have a large area of warping or discoloration on the floor No Yes You need professional help to assess and repair the affected areas.
You notice a strong musty odor throughout the home No Yes You need to identify and address the source of the odor to prevent health risks and costly repairs.
